The Sign Of The Four PDF – Book Summary by BajrontBooks
It provides Holmes’s drug habit and humanizes him in a way that had not been performed in the preceding book, A Research study in Scarlet (1887 ).
It also presents Dr. Watson’s fiancé, Mary Morstan. Mary called her daddy’s only friend who was in the very same routine and had actually because retired to England, one Significant John Sholto, however he denied knowing her daddy had returned.
Holmes takes the case and soon finds that Significant Sholto had passed away in 1882 and that within a short period of time Mary started to receive the pearls, indicating a connection.
The only hint Mary can offer Holmes is a map of a fortress found in her father’s desk with the names of Jonathan Small, Mahomet Singh, Abdullah Khan and Dost Akbar. Holmes, Watson, and Mary satisfy Thaddeus Sholto, the kid of the late Significant Sholto and the confidential sender of the pearls.
Thaddeus validates the Major had seen Mary’s dad the night he died; they had organized a conference to divide a priceless treasure Sholto had actually brought home from India. While quarrelling over the treasure, Captain Morstan– long in weak health– suffered a heart attack.
Not wishing to accentuate the things of the quarrel and also stressed that scenarios would suggest that he had actually eliminated Morstan in an argument, especially given that Morstan’s head struck the corner of the chest as he fell– Sholto disposed of the body and hid the treasure.
Sholto himself suffered from bad health and an enlarged spleen (perhaps due to malaria, as a quinine bottle stands by his bed). When he got a letter from India in early 1882, his health deteriorated. Dying, he called his two sons and confessed to Morstan’s death; he was about to disclose the location of the treasure when he all of a sudden wept, “Keep him out!” prior to falling back and dying.
The puzzled sons glimpsed a face in the window, however the only trace was a single step in the dirt. On their father’s body is a note reading “The Indication of the 4“. Both siblings quarreled over whether a tradition must be left to Mary, and Thaddeus left his bro Bartholomew, taking a chaplet and sending its pearls to her.
The reason he sent the letter is that Bartholomew has actually discovered the treasure and potentially Thaddeus and Mary might challenge him for a department of it. Bartholomew is found dead in his house from a poisoned dart and the treasure is missing.
The Sign of Four Book Summary Continues
While the police incorrectly take Thaddeus in as a suspect, Holmes deduces that there are two persons associated with the murder: a one-legged male, Jonathan Small, and a small accomplice. He traces them to a boat landing where Small has hired a steam launch called the Aurora.
With the help of dog Toby that he sends out Watson to collect from Mr. Sherman, the Baker Street Irregulars and his own camouflage, Holmes traces the steam launch. In a police steam launch Holmes and Watson chase the Aurora and record it, however in the process end up eliminating the little companion after he tries to kill Holmes with a poisoned dart shot from a blow-pipe.
Small attempts to leave however is caught. Nevertheless, the iron treasure box is empty; Little claims to have disposed the treasure over the side throughout the chase. Small admits that years before he was a soldier of the 3rd Enthusiasts in India and lost his best leg to a crocodile while bathing in the Ganges.
After some time, when he was an overseer on a tea plantation, the 1857 disobedience took place and he was forced to get away for his life to the Agra fortress.
While standing guard one night he was subdued by two Sikh cannon fodders, who gave him an option of being killed or being an accomplice to waylaying a disguised servant of a rajah who had sent out stated servant with a valuable fortune in gems and pearls to the British for safekeeping.
The break-in and murder happened and the criminal activity was found, although the jewels were not. Small got chastening thrall on the Andaman Islands.
After twenty years, Little overheard that Major Sholto had actually lost much money betting and couldn’t even offer his commission, demanding his resignation. Little saw his chance and negotiated with Sholto and Captain Morstan:
Sholto would recuperate the treasure and in return send out a boat to get Little and the Sikhs. Sholto double-crossed both Morstan and Small and took the treasure for himself after acquiring a fortune from his uncle. Small swore revenge and 4 years later on escaped the Andaman Islands with an islander named Tonga after they both eliminated a prison guard.
It was the news of his escape that surprised Sholto into his fatal disease. Little showed up far too late to become aware of the treasure’s area, however left the note which described the name of the pact in between himself and his three Sikh accomplices.
When Bartholomew found the treasure, Small planned to only steal it, however declares a miscommunication led Tonga to eliminate Bartholomew too. Small claims the treasure brought nothing but bad luck to anyone who was available in touch with it– the servant who was murdered;
Sholto living with worry and guilt; and now he himself is caught in slavery for life– half his life building a breakwater in the Andaman Islands and the rest of his life digging drains in Dartmoor Prison.

About the Author
Sir Arthur Ignatius Conan Doyle KStJ DL (22 May 1859– 7 July 1930) was a British writer and physician. He created the character Sherlock Holmes in 1887 for A Research study in Scarlet, the very first of four books and fifty-six narratives about Holmes and Dr. Watson.
The Sherlock Holmes stories are milestones in the field of crime fiction. Doyle was a respected writer; other than Holmes stories, his works consist of dream and sci-fi stories about Teacher Challenger and funny stories about the Napoleonic soldier Brigadier Gerard, in addition to plays, romances, poetry, non-fiction, and historical novels.
